Output c31364359ac53f68cf0673eadd4dcc30be431777dd32faf3c89c429e5f6576e7:1

value
6753494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95458acb36128144ef79b248aa6e65cd915a3e6c OP_EQUAL
address
3FJHuzzbpimFvqMPfDhYAP6JJ9fac4SQuA
transaction
c31364359ac53f68cf0673eadd4dcc30be431777dd32faf3c89c429e5f6576e7
confirmations
263952
spent
true